Crash Shears Off Hydrant in Sylmar

A section of San Fernando Road is blocked in Sylmar after a crash sheared a hydrant shooting water into power lines. Two women were injured in the crash.

A speeding sedan sheared a fire hydrant in Sylmar Wednesday and knocked down several power poles, leaving two young women in critical condition, authorities said.

Los Angeles Fire Department firefighters went to 14700 Bleeker St. near San Fernando Road around 1:30 a.m. and located the gold sedan that slammed into the hydrant, sending water shooting up into power lines and creating a possible electrical hazard, said Nicholas Prange of the Los Angeles Fire Department. They extricated the two women, one 18 and the other 20, from the wreckage of the one-vehicle crash and transported them to a hospital in critical condition.

Crews had received reports of at least two more patients, but none were located, Prange said.

Repair crews from the Los Angeles Department of Water and Power worked to repair the power lines, he said.
